Page 4 I - Start-Up a) Operating Voltage Source The PPH is designed for use in 12 to 48 VDC electrical systems and comes supplied with a 20 ft., 10-gauge coax cable and 2 heavy-duty battery hook-up clips. b) Connecting to the Vehicle’s Battery (Voltage Source) Connect the red clip to the positive terminal of the vehicles battery source and the black clip to negative or ground. The PPH start-up tone will sound and the indicator light on the YConnector with Battery Clips will illuminate.

Page 9 IV Continued e) Hot Shot Testing in PPHM: Hot Shot is used to test for certain corroded or resistive ground connections. Hot Shot also tests for certain corroded or resistive positive connections. Hot Shot is intended for power feeds 5 amps or greater only. It works by briefly activating a circuit for less than 7 milliseconds with battery positive or battery ground and determines if the conductivity passes or fails.
Page 10 VI - power plus mode ARC DETECT IS DISABLED! Use CAUTION This is an active mode used for activating electrical components similar to PPHM except the Arc Detect feature is disabled. The Power Switch and Circuit Breaker Preferences apply here in Power Plus Mode as they do in PPHM. Power Plus Mode will measure and display the Min/Max Current draw so you capture in rush and stabilized current. High current can be an indication of a sticking or dragging motor or pump.
Page 11 VIII - ohm meter mode Ohm Meter Mode monitors the probe tip and displays 3 resistance measurements, Active, Min. and Max. The Ohm Meter Mode is a passive mode. This means no Power will be activated to the probe tip even when you press the Power buttons. To access Ohm Meter Mode from PPHM: 1. Press SEL once. 2. Press D, 5 times. 3. Press SEL once. 4. Connect the probe tip to the circuit you want to monitor and test. 5. Press R to reset the Min/Max. OH M 00 1 2 1 2 This mode can only display ohms.
Page 12 IX - counter mode Counter Mode is a passive mode. The (+) Power and (–) Power buttons are not active so dynamic circuit testing cannot be performed. This means, no Power will be activated to the probe tip even when you press the Power buttons. Frequency Counter is a feature of Counter Mode. In Counter Mode you can check Pulse Count, Duty Cycle and both Positive and Negative Pulse Widths.

Safety Page 15 Safety Information: ALWAYS USE SAFETY GLASSES, OR EYE PROTECTION. There are a number of safety features built in to the Power Probe Hook to protect the tool, the test circuit and you! Below is a list and brief description of all the safety features. 1. Circuit Breaker: Shuts off current to the tip if set value is exceeded. Plays tone specific to Circuit Breaker trip. In momentary and pulsed mode, you must re-energize the Power Up buttons, in Latch Mode power re-energizes automatically.

Page 17 AC Peak to Peak and Frequency are the same function. • The speaker can only be turned on and off in Power Probe Hook Mode (PPHM). • The Red and Green LED’s will not detect Voltage Drop unless in Power Probe Hook Mode (PPHM). • You may have to adjust your Voltage Drop preferences to get the Red/ Green LED’s to work as a Voltage Drop Meter. • When the 3 wire continuity plug is inserted into the jack, the Red/Green LED’s are now dedicated to the Continuity Tester.
